Teemo是一个Java EE企业级通用开发框架,提供底层抽象和常用功能,包括基础CRUD、分页、角色权限、用户管理、资源管理、部门管理、数据库监控、自定义菜单等功能,完全开源,没有任何限制,在项目代码趋于稳定之后会切换成分布式项目,欢迎Star和Fork。
该项目适合于拥有1-3年开发经验的初级程序员作为学习、参考的项目或者直接拿来作为开发的基础框架。
- orm框架:Hibernate 5.0.2
- ioc容器:Spring 4.2.2
- web框架:Spring MVC 4.2.2
- 安全框架:Shiro 1.2.1
- 数据库源:Druid 1.0.26
- 日志组件:slf4j、log4j
- JSON组件:fastjson
- 任务调度:quartz
- 模板:jsp、freemarker
- 缓存组件:ehcache 2.5.3
前端所有组件均可自由选择和切换
- 主框架:bootstrap
- 表格组件:bootstrap table
- 校验组件:jquery validate
- 弹层组件:layer
- 其他:i-checks
- MySQL 5.7.16
代码文档:
https://beiyoufx.github.io/teemo-api-doc
http://beiyoufx.oschina.io/teemo-api-doc/
使用说明和开发指南: